Property Description for 1816 Mansfield Street Indianapolis, IN 46202

Gorgeous fully updated 2 bed 2 full bath home with finished basement. Your new home features a wide open floor plan perfect for entertaining. The living room flows into the dining area and kitchen that is a chef's dream. The kitchen is complete with large island, plenty of prep space, new cabinets, quartz counters and stainless steel appliances. The home provides privacy for each of the bedrooms tucked away at the rear of the home. Each bathroom has been thoughtfully updated with new vanities, tile showers and modern fixtures. The basement provides loads of additional living space for all of your needs. It would make a great theatre room, home office, craft area or gym. Don't miss the fully fenced backyard and the covered front porch that provide the perfect outdoor living spaces whether it is enjoying time on the weekend or relaxing after a long day. With so many updates, this home is truly move-in ready!

Properties in Indianapolis are staying listed for an average of 78 days. A good way to tell if you are in a buyer's or seller's market is to look at the average days on market for homes in the area. A low number of average days on market indicate a seller's market whereas a high number of average days on market indicate a buyer's market.
